Following the fifth installment of the Pirates Of The Caribbean franchise, Pirates of the Caribbean: Dead Men Tell No Tales, Disney is planning to reboot the film series with Deadpool writers Rhett Reese and Paul Wernick writing the script.

After being poorly received by critics, Dead Men Tell No Tales went on to earn the lowest box office take in the franchise, managing $172.5 million domestically. According to Deadline, Disney has met with Reese and Wernick and the duo is in talks to write the script for the reboot. Producer Jerry Bruckheimer will return for the project, however, it remains unclear whether or not the studio will bring back franchise lead Johnny Depp, who has played the Jack Sparrow in the previous five films.

Pirates Of The Caribbean: Dead Men Tell No Tales stars Johnny Depp, Javier Bardem, Brendon Thwaites, Kaya Scodelario, Golshifteh Farahani, Kevin McNally, Stephen Graham, Orlando Bloom, and Geoffrey Rush. Here’s the official synopsis:

Thrust into an all-new adventure, a down-on-his-luck Captain Jack Sparrow (Johnny Depp) finds the winds of ill-fortune blowing even more strongly when deadly ghost pirates led by his old nemesis, the terrifying Captain Salazar (Javier Bardem), escape from the Devil’s Triangle, determined to kill every pirate at sea… including him. Captain Jack’s only hope of survival lies in seeking out the legendary Trident of Poseidon, a powerful artifact that bestows upon its possessor total control over the seas.
